Title: The Innovative Contributions of Vaclav Cerny

Introduction

Vaclav Cerny, an accomplished inventor based in Kaznejov, Czech Republic, has made significant strides in the field of organic acid production. With a total of two patents to his name, Cerny’s innovations focus on processes that transform raw materials into valuable chemical compounds through fermentation.

Latest Patents

Cerny holds patents for two revolutionary processes: the first is a method for producing citric acid and/or its salts from carbohydrate-containing raw materials. This process involves fermenting an aqueous solution of the raw material to create citric acid and subsequently purifying it through cell separation and protein precipitation, all while carefully controlling temperatures between 2 to 70 degrees Celsius. The result is a highly concentrated citric acid solution that is further refined using anion exchange techniques.

The second patent details a process for preparing organic acids and their salts from fermentation-derived solutions. In this method, a carbohydrate source is utilized, wherein the acid-containing permeate undergoes protein precipitation with silicon-containing agents followed by concentration and crystallization or granulation.
